A Century of Collecting • Local and Regional items Plus Antiques

 

The Hutchisons were passionate lifetime collectors, devoting nearly 100 years to gathering antiques, primitives, and heirlooms from across Kentucky and the surrounding region. Their 3-story home is filled wall-to-wall with history—furniture, glassware, stoneware, artwork, tools, textiles, and countless one-of-a-kind treasures that speak to the character of a bygone era.

Now, at nearly 100 years young, Helen Hutchison has made the heartfelt decision to share her remarkable collection with others who will appreciate and preserve these pieces. After sitting vacant for some time, the home is ready to open its doors one final time—revealing a treasure trove of antiques and collectibles unseen for years.

This is a rare opportunity to purchase directly from a private collection assembled over decades of careful searching, swapping, and preserving. Whether you are a seasoned dealer, a decorator, or a history-minded collector, you’ll find items with both beauty and story at this spectacular auction.
